Lancaster Bible vs. Penn State Scranton
Both Lancaster Bible College and Pennsylvania State University-Penn State Scranton are 4 years schools located in Pennsylvania. The following statements compare Lancaster Bible College and Pennsylvania State University-Penn State Scranton with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- Lancaster Bible's tuition ($29,990) is more expensive than Penn State Scranton ($25,118).
- Penn State Scranton's acceptance rate (94.87%) is lower than Lancaster Bible (95.19%).
- Lancaster Bible has higher yield (47.61%) than Penn State Scranton (11.15%).
- Penn State Scranton's SAT score (1,190) is higher than Lancaster Bible (1,170).
- Penn State Scranton's students to faculty ratio (11 to 1) is lower than Lancaster Bible (18 to 1).
- Lancaster Bible (2,455 students) is larger than Penn State Scranton (838 students) with more enrolled students.
- Lancaster Bible ($11,546) has higher amount of financial aid than Penn State Scranton ($10,076).
- Lancaster Bible's graduation rate (71%) is higher than Penn State Scranton (32%).
